Visit to the Diego Armando Maradona Stadium in Buenos Aires
The "Temple of Soccer" Museum is located in the Diego Armando Maradona Stadium, where, at the age of 15, the greatest idol of world soccer debuted with the Argentinos Juniors jersey. Destiny also wanted that many years later, he played for the first time with the shirt of the Argentine National Team, and scored his first goals with the Albiceleste, Lionel Messi.
Argentinos Juniors is recognized worldwide for the quantity and quality of players that came out of its lower divisions.
The most peculiar feature of the museum is that it was made entirely by fans and members of the institution through voluntary work. In the museum you will find photos, cards, trophies, shirts from different campaigns and many other valuable objects donated by their fans.
In addition to the Museum, we will visit the playing field, the changing rooms, the central hall, the press room and the stadium's stands.

Guided Penguin Watching Tour and Centolla Route
Visiting the southernmost fishing village, enjoying its exquisite marine gastronomy and sailing to meet the charismatic penguins is a unique plan. Beginning with National Route No. 3, we cross the Fueguino valleys surrounded by mountains, turbulence and winter centers that dazzle along the way.
Then we take Provincial Route J, a path surrounded by centuries-old forests towards the coast of the Beagle Channel. Along the way, we look at marine production areas, such as mussel cultivation and scentolla traps, known here as the "red gold". From the pier in Puerto Almanza, we embark on a zodiac to navigate the Beagle Channel to Isla Martillo, home to Magellanic penguins and Papua. We observe them in their natural and wild environment. Finally we return to the village to enjoy lunch in a local restaurant, tasting fresh produce from the region, closing this unforgettable experience before returning.

El Chaltén is the only village located within Los Glaciares National Park. It serves as the gateway to the world-class trekking trails surrounding the peaks of Cerro Torre and Mount Fitz Roy to the northwest. Near Fitz Roy, a popular trail leads to the iconic Laguna de los Tres viewpoint. Just northwest of the village lies Laguna Capri, offering stunning mountain vistas. The heart of the village is San Martín Street, lined with charming local shops and gear stores.
